KW10 OGM is a 2010 Hyundai I20 in Blue with a 1,248cc petrol engine. This vehicle has been through 19 MOT tests with a personal pass rate of 73.7%.

Across all 2010 Hyundai I20 models, the average MOT pass rate is 76.9% with a typical mileage of 54,272 miles. This particular vehicle has a lower pass rate than the average for its year, which may indicate maintenance issues worth investigating.

The most common reason a Hyundai I20 fails its MOT is windscreen wiper does not clear the windscreen effectively, accounting for 6,256 recorded failures. If you're considering buying KW10 OGM, it's worth having these areas checked by a mechanic before committing.

The Hyundai I20 typically stays on UK roads for around 17 years. At 16 years old, this Hyundai I20 is approaching the upper end of the typical lifespan for this model.
